You have one hour to get to the airport, but you find yourself still stressing out about what clothes to pack and where you’ve hidden the sunscreen.
Stop letting the vacation stress get to you, start breathing, and focus on the next step. If you don’t, you’ll be running around like the proverbial ‘chicken with your head cut off’ and it’ll only get worse.
Vacations are needed to restore our resiliency and to be rejuvenating, but having the expectation that this one will be your ‘best vacation ever’ can lead to further stress.
So Here are today’s Hot Tips For Building Resiliency and Vanquishing Vacation Stress:
First and foremost, make sure that you have planned for when you are going to use your allotted vacation time.
Remember that there is no such thing as the perfect vacation, so stay flexible.
The first step is to pick and choose your activities wisely. Choose activities that meet with your particular goals. Is this vacation for relaxation, celebration or relationship renewal?
Ease into and out of vacation mode. There is nothing worse than returning from a vacation saying you need a vacation from your vacation.
Finally, don’t let guilt over-ride this me-time. If you do go on vacation, enjoy yourself fully and completely. In this way, when it is time to get back to work you will be refreshed and ready to go. Take the time to breathe deeply, laugh and nurture your soul while you are vacation
